Output 11357526388fef8dca9df1d0e1f9dbfd6980b113cb366262863d2c504dde5a58:42

value
131333268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c94ef1c2a605addf21d22ee157eb3e97a547ac5 OP_EQUAL
address
3Fxwkayog79ejwavqw3wNoCfQXyyZ5eDJs
transaction
11357526388fef8dca9df1d0e1f9dbfd6980b113cb366262863d2c504dde5a58